Here is an update. Received my free Stag magazine they forgot to send with the order. The follower on Stags magazine is alot longer than Barrett magazines. The Stag fed perfectly no jams. Then I used the Barrett, it jammed after 5 rounds..This may be a stupid question, but do you think Stag just sells the follower so I can replace in all 6 of my Barrett mags. M4 ramps are pretty much mandatory with the 6.8; I wouldn't consider an upper without them. But if you feel up to the task, you can Dremel in your own.
